/**
* Client for accessing AWS CodeBuild. All service calls made using this client are blocking, and will not return until
* the service call completes.
*
* AWS CodeBuild
*
* AWS CodeBuild is a fully managed build service in the cloud. AWS CodeBuild compiles your source code, runs unit
* tests, and produces artifacts that are ready to deploy. AWS CodeBuild eliminates the need to provision, manage, and
* scale your own build servers. It provides prepackaged build environments for the most popular programming languages
* and build tools, such as Apache Maven, Gradle, and more. You can also fully customize build environments in AWS
* CodeBuild to use your own build tools. AWS CodeBuild scales automatically to meet peak build requests. You pay only
* for the build time you consume. For more information about AWS CodeBuild, see the AWS CodeBuild User Guide.

/**
*
* For an existing AWS CodeBuild build project that has its source code stored in a GitHub or Bitbucket repository,
* enables AWS CodeBuild to start rebuilding the source code every time a code change is pushed to the repository.
*
*
*
* If you enable webhooks for an AWS CodeBuild project, and the project is used as a build step in AWS CodePipeline,
* then two identical builds are created for each commit. One build is triggered through webhooks, and one through
* AWS CodePipeline. Because billing is on a per-build basis, you are billed for both builds. Therefore, if you are
* using AWS CodePipeline, we recommend that you disable webhooks in AWS CodeBuild. In the AWS CodeBuild console,
* clear the Webhook box. For more information, see step 5 in Change a
* Build Project's Settings.
